Popularity of Legal Professions at Penn State University Park
During the 2018-2019 academic year, Pennsylvania State University - University Park handed out 1 bachelor's degrees in legal professions. Due to this, the school was ranked #654 out of all colleges and universities that offer this degree.
In 2019, 121 students received their master’s degree in legal professions from Penn State University Park. This makes it the #19 most popular school for legal professions master’s degree candidates in the country.
In addition, 142 students received their doctoral degrees in legal professions in 2019, making the school the #108 most popular school in the United States for this category of students.

Penn State University Park Legal Professions Master’s Program
In the 2018-2019 academic year, 121 students earned a master's degree in legal professions from Penn State University Park. About 62% of these graduates were women and the other 38% were men.
The following table and chart show the ethnic background for students who recently graduated from Pennsylvania State University - University Park with a master's in legal professions.
Ethnic Background | Number of Students |
---|---|
Asian | 0 |
Black or African American | 0 |
Hispanic or Latino | 0 |
White | 0 |
Non-Resident Aliens | 119 |
Other Races | 2 |
